Understanding Call Queue Metrics

Call queue metrics refer to the data and measurements that businesses use to evaluate the performance and efficiency of their call queue systems. These metrics provide valuable insights into how well the call queue is functioning and can help identify areas for improvement.

By understanding call queue metrics, businesses can gain a better understanding of factors such as call volume, wait times, average handle time, and customer satisfaction levels. This knowledge is crucial for making data-driven decisions and implementing strategies to enhance business efficiency and customer experience.

Key Call Queue Metrics for Business Success

There are several key call queue metrics that businesses should track to ensure success and efficiency. These metrics include:

- Average Wait Time: This metric measures the average amount of time callers spend in the call queue before being connected to a representative. By monitoring and reducing wait times, businesses can improve customer satisfaction and reduce the likelihood of callers abandoning the queue.

- Average Handle Time: This metric measures the average duration of each call, from the moment it is answered to the moment it is disconnected. By analyzing average handle time, businesses can identify opportunities to streamline processes and improve agent efficiency.

- Service Level: This metric represents the percentage of calls answered within a specific timeframe, typically expressed as a percentage within a certain number of seconds. A high service level indicates that the call queue is effectively managing call volume and ensuring timely customer service.

- Abandonment Rate: This metric measures the percentage of callers who hang up or abandon the call queue before being connected to a representative. A high abandonment rate may indicate long wait times or a lack of available agents, highlighting the need for improved call queue management.

By tracking these key call queue metrics, businesses can gain valuable insights into the performance of their call queue system and make informed decisions to optimize efficiency and customer satisfaction.

Analyzing Call Queue Data for Performance Improvement

Analyzing call queue data is essential for identifying areas of improvement and optimizing performance. By examining call queue metrics, businesses can identify patterns, trends, and potential bottlenecks that may be impacting efficiency.

One important aspect of analyzing call queue data is identifying peak call times. By understanding when call volume is highest, businesses can allocate resources accordingly and ensure that there are enough agents available to handle the increased demand. Additionally, analyzing call queue data can help identify any recurring issues or challenges that may be causing delays or customer dissatisfaction.

Through careful analysis of call queue data, businesses can make data-driven decisions to improve processes, enhance agent performance, and ultimately optimize overall call queue performance.

Implementing Strategies Based on Call Queue Metrics

Once call queue metrics have been analyzed, businesses can implement strategies to address any identified issues and improve overall performance. Some strategies based on call queue metrics include:

- Increasing staffing levels during peak call times to reduce wait times and improve customer satisfaction.

- Implementing call routing strategies to ensure that calls are directed to the most appropriate agents, minimizing transfer times and improving first call resolution rates.

- Providing additional training or resources to agents who have longer average handle times, helping them become more efficient and effective in their roles.

- Implementing self-service options, such as interactive voice response (IVR) systems, to allow customers to resolve simple inquiries without the need for agent assistance.

By implementing strategies based on call queue metrics, businesses can proactively address performance issues, enhance customer satisfaction, and improve overall efficiency.

Maximizing Business Efficiency with Call Queue Optimization

Call queue optimization is the process of fine-tuning call queue systems to maximize efficiency and performance. By leveraging call queue metrics and implementing best practices, businesses can achieve optimal results.

One key aspect of call queue optimization is monitoring and adjusting staffing levels. By analyzing call volume patterns and historical data, businesses can ensure that they have the right number of agents available at all times to handle incoming calls. This helps minimize wait times and improve customer satisfaction.

Additionally, optimizing call routing strategies can also contribute to increased efficiency. By ensuring that calls are routed to the most appropriate agents based on skill sets, businesses can reduce transfer times and enhance first call resolution rates.

Regularly reviewing and updating call queue scripts, IVR menus, and other automated systems can also help optimize business efficiency. By providing clear and concise instructions to callers and offering self-service options when appropriate, businesses can streamline the caller journey and reduce the overall handling time.
